Forest_Restoration_Survey_Metadata_Sweden_Spain_2024.xlsx
This metadata file provides detailed documentation for the survey dataset titled "Survey data on public support for forest restoration in Europe based on evidence from Sweden and Spain." It includes: Variable Map (Variable names and descriptions): Each survey item is listed alongside a clear explanation of its content and purpose. Labels Map: For categorical variables, response options are defined numerically and labelled (e.g., Likert scale options, age groups, gender). Derived variables: Several composite indicators have been created from survey responses, including support for restoration, perceived forest benefits, and perceived restoration impacts. The metadata enables accurate interpretation, reuse, and analysis of the dataset and is formatted in two Excel sheets: Variable Map – detailing survey question codes and content. Labels Map – providing categorical response scales for select questions.

This file contains anonymised survey responses from 241 individuals in Västerbotten County (Sweden) and Castilla y León (Spain), collected between March and September 2024. It includes variables on forest visitation, restoration awareness, perceptions of forest benefits and impacts, and socio-demographic characteristics. The responses are coded numerically and correspond to categories defined in the metadata file. The dataset supports analysis of public support for forest restoration as presented in the associated article.
